Transaction c137b59dcc7107e119f44f765464ec3ba245cc4eb469ef9c68c3efe0af6cd6d8

37 Input
2 Outputs
  • c137b59dcc7107e119f44f765464ec3ba245cc4eb469ef9c68c3efe0af6cd6d8:0
  • value  64860225
    address  3GnHgLi6g5d2HcVjHPFMBzbS1oFCkijsos
  • c137b59dcc7107e119f44f765464ec3ba245cc4eb469ef9c68c3efe0af6cd6d8:1
  • value  1000715
    address  3BsTRVhDokFhgtFfyogMgBzjDWzasYtSqk